Publisher Rudyard Griffiths and Editor-at-Large Sean Speer discuss the state of Canada’s economy including the tension between its growing GDP and declining GDP per capita. They also discuss the devastating wildfires in Jasper, Alberta and whether it puts pressure on the Conservative Party to put forward a credible climate change plan, as well as the contrast between President Joe Biden’s sacking as Democratic Party presidential nominee and Justin Trudeau’s unchallenged leadership of the Liberal Party.
